President Trump's recent comments on the name of Cleveland's baseball team seemingly came out of nowhere — but the subject has been on local minds for quite some time. Catch up quick: On Sunday, Trump posted to Truth Social calling for the Washington Commanders (formerly the Redskins) and the Cleveland Guardians (formerly the Indians) to revert to their previous names.
The president threatened to block a deal for the Washington Commanders’ new stadium if the team did not bow to his demand.
